1-1. Safety Precautions
Follow these safety, servicing and ESD precautions to prevent damage and to protect against potential hazards such as
electrical shock.

1-1-1. Warnings
1. For continued safety, do not attempt to modify the circuit board.
2. Disconnect the AC power and DC power jack before servicing.

1-1-2. Servicing the LCD TV


1. When servicing the LCD TV, Disconnect the AC line cord from the AC outlet.
2. It is essential that service technicians have an accurate voltage meter available at all times.
Check the calibration of this meter periodically.

1-1-3. Fire and Shock Hazard


Before returning the LCD TV to the user, perform the following safety checks:
1. Inspect each lead dress to make certain that the leads are not pinched or that hardware is not lodged between the
chassis and other metal parts in the LCD TV.
2. Inspect all protective devices such as nonmetallic control knobs, insulating materials, cabinet backs, adjustment and
compartment covers or shields, isolation resistorcapacitor networks, mechanical insulators, etc.
3. Leakage Current Hot Check (Figure 1-1):
WARNING : Do not use an isolation transformer during this test.
Use a leakage current tester or a metering system that complies with American National Standards Institute (ANSI
C101.1, Leakage Current for Appliances), and Underwriters Laboratories (UL Publication UL1410, 59.7).

4. With the unit completely reassembled, plug the AC line cord directly into a 120V AC outlet. With the unit’s AC switch
first in the ON position and then OFF, measure the current between a known earth ground (metal water pipe, conduit,
etc.) and all exposed metal parts, including: metal cabinets, screwheads and control shafts.
The current measured should not exceed 0.5 milliamp.
Reverse the power-plug prongs in the AC outlet and repeat the test.

1-1-4. Product Safety Notices


Some electrical and mechanical parts have special safetyrelated characteristics which are often not evident from visual
inspection. The protection they give may not be obtained by replacing them with components rated for higher voltage,
wattage, etc. Parts that have special safety characteristics are identified by on schematics and parts lists. A substitute
replacement that does not have the same safety characteristics as the recommended replacement part might create
shock, fire and / or other hazards. Product safety is under review continuously and new instructions are issued whenever
appropriate.

1-2. Servicing Precautions


WARNING: An electrolytic capacitor installed with the wrong polarity might explode.
Caution: B
 efore servicing units covered by this service manual, read and follow the Safety Precautions section of this
manual.
Note: If unforeseen circumstances create conflict between the following servicing precautions and any of the safety
precautions, always follow the safety precautions.

1-2-1. General Servicing Precautions


1. Always unplug the unit’s AC power cord from the AC power source and disconnect the DC Power Jack before
attempting to:
(a) remove or reinstall any component or assembly, (b) disconnect PCB plugs or connectors, (c) connect a test
component in parallel with an electrolytic capacitor.
2. Some components are raised above the printed circuit board for safety. An insulation tube or tape is sometimes
used. The internal wiring is sometimes clamped to prevent contact with thermally hot components. Reinstall all such
elements to their original position.
3. After servicing, always check that the screws, components and wiring have been correctly reinstalled. Make sure that
the area around the serviced part has not been damaged.
4. Check the insulation between the blades of the AC plug and accessible conductive parts (examples: metal panels,
input terminals and earphone jacks).
5. Insulation Checking Procedure: Disconnect the power cord from the AC source and turn the power switch ON.
Connect an insulation resistance meter (500 V) to theblades of the AC plug.
The insulation resistance between each blade of the AC plug and accessible conductive parts (see above) should be
greater than 1 megohm.
6. Always connect a test instrument’s ground lead to the instrument chassis ground before connecting the positive lead;
always remove the instrument’s ground lead last.

1-3. Electrostatically Sensitive Devices (ESD) Precautions


Some semiconductor (solid state) devices can be easily damaged by static electricity. Such components are commonly
called Electrostatically Sensitive Devices (ESD). Examples of typical ESD are integrated circuits and some field-effect
transistors. The following techniques will reduce the incidence of component damage caused by static electricity.
1. Immediately before handling any semiconductor components or assemblies, drain the electrostatic charge from your
body by touching a known earth ground. Alternatively, wear a discharging wrist-strap device. To avoid a shock hazard,
be sure to remove the wrist strap before applying power to the LCD TV.
2. After removing an ESD-equipped assembly, place it on a conductive surface such as aluminum foil to prevent
accumulation of an electrostatic charge.
3. Do not use freon-propelled chemicals. These can generate electrical charges sufficient to damage ESDs.
4. Use only a grounded-tip soldering iron to solder or desolder ESDs.
5. Use only an anti-static solder removal device. Some solder removal devices not classified as “anti-static” can generate
electrical charges sufficient to damage ESDs.
6. Do not remove a replacement ESD from its protective package until you are ready to install it. Most replacement ESDs
are packaged with leads that are electrically shorted together by conductive foam, aluminum foil or other conductive
materials.
7. Immediately before removing the protective material from the leads of a replacement ESD, touch the protective
material to the chassis or circuit assembly into which the device will be installed.
Caution: Be sure no power is applied to the chassis or circuit and observe all other safety precautions.
8. Minimize body motions when handling unpackaged replacement ESDs. Motions such as brushing clothes together,
or lifting your foot from a carpeted floor can generate enough static electricity to damage an ESD.

1-4. Installation Precautions


1. For safety reasons, more than a people are required for carrying the product.
2. Keep the power cord away from any heat emitting devices, as a melted covering may cause fire or electric shock.
3. Do not place the product in areas with poor ventilation such as a bookshelf or closet. The increased internal
temperature may cause fire.
4. Bend the external antenna cable when connecting it to the product. This is a measure to protect it from being exposed
to moisture. Otherwise, it may cause a fire or electric shock.
5. Make sure to turn the power off and unplug the power cord from the outlet before repositioning the product. Also check
the antenna cable or the external connectors if they are fully unplugged. Damage to the cord may cause fire or electric
shock.
6. Keep the antenna far away from any high-voltage cables and install it firmly. Contact with the highvoltage cable or the
antenna falling over may cause fire or electric shock.
7. When installing the product, leave enough space (0.4 m) between the product and the wall for ventilation purposes.
A rise in temperature within the product may cause fire.

2-5. Media Play


2-5-1. Using the Media Play Function
This function enables you to view and listen to photo (JPEG), audio files (MP3) and movie (MPEG) saved on a USB Mass
Storage Class (MSC) device.
1. Press the POWER button on the remote control or front panel. The TV is powered on.
2. Connect a USB device containing JPEG and / or MP3 and or/MPEG files to the usb jack (USB jack) on the side of the
TV.
-- If you enter the Media Play mode with no USB device connected the message “No external storage device found. Check the
connection status.” will appear. In this case, insert the USB device, exit the screen by pressing the MEDIA.P button on the
remote control and enter the MEDIA.P screen again. MTP (Media Transfer Protocol) is not supported. Certain types of USB
Digital camera and Audio devices may not be compatible with this TV. Media Play only supports USB Mass Storage Class
devices (MSC). MSC is a Mass Storage Class Bulk-Only Transport device. Examples of MSC are Thumb drives and Flash
Card Readers. Please connect directly to The USB port of your TV. If you are using a separate cable connection, there may
be a USB Compatibility problem. Before connecting your device to The TV, Please back up your files to prevent them from
damage or loss of data. SAMSUNG is not responsible for any data file damage or data loss. Do not disconnect The USB
device while it is loading. MSC supports MP3 and JPEG files, while a PTP device supports JPEG files only. The sequential
JPEG format is supported. Photo and Audio files must be named in English, French or Spanish. If not, the files can not be
played. Change the file names to English, French or Spanish if necessary. The higher The resolution of The image, The
longer it takes to display on the screen.
-- The maximum supported JPEG resolution is 15360 x 8640 pixels. For unsupported or corrupted files, The “Not supported
File Format” message is displayed. Auto Chaptering function is supported.

4-4-2. Service Adjustment


You must perform Calibration in the Lattice Pattern before adjusting the White Balance.
Color Calibration / Adjust spec
1. Source: HDMI
2. Setting Mode: 1280 x 720 @ 60 Hz
3. Pattern: Pattern #24 (Chess Pattern)

( Chess Pattern )
4. Use Equipment: CA210 & Master MSPG925 Generator
Use other equipment only after comparing the result with that of the Master equipment.

Input mode Calibration Pattern


CVBS IN (Model_#3) Perform in NTSC B & W Pattern #24 Lattice
Component IN (Model_#6) Perform in 720p B & W Pattern #24 Lattice
PC Analog IN (Model_#21) Perform in VESA XGA (1024 x 768) B & W Pattern #24 Lattice
HDMI IN Perform in 720p B & W Pattern #24 Lattice

„„ Method of Color Calibration (AV)


1. Apply the NTSC Lattice (N0. 3) pattern signal to the AV IN 1 port.
2. Press the Source button to switch to “AV 1” mode.
3. Enter Service mode.
4. Select the “ADC” menu.
5. Select the “AV Calibration” menu.
6. In “AV Calibration Off” status, press the “ ► ” button to perform Calibration.
7. When Calibration is complete, it returns to the high - level menu.
8. You can see the change of the “AV Calibration” status from Failure to Success.

4-37
4. Troubleshooting

„„ Method of Color Calibration (Component)


1. Apply the 720p Lattice (N0. 6) pattern signal to the Component IN 1 port.
2. Press the Source button to switch to “Component 1” mode.
3. Enter Service mode.
4. Select the “ADC” menu.
5. Select the “Comp Calibration” menu.
6. In “Comp Calibration Off” status, press the “ ► ” button to perform Calibration.
7. When Calibration is complete, it returns to the high - level menu.
8. You can see the change of the “Comp Calibration” status from Failure to Success.

„„ Method of Color Calibration (PC)


1. Apply the VESA XGA Lattice (N0. 21) pattern signal to the PC IN port.
2. Press the Source button to switch to “PC” mode.
3. Enter Service mode.
4. Select the “ADC” menu.
5. Select the “PC Calibration” menu.
6. In “PC Calibration Off” status, press the “ ► ” button to perform Calibration.
7. When Calibration is complete, it returns to the high - level menu.
8. You can see the change of the “PC Calibration” status from Failure to Success.

„„ Method of Color Calibration (HDMI)


1. Apply the 720p Lattice (N0. 6) pattern signal to the HDMI1 / DVI IN port.
2. Press the Source button to switch to “HDMI1” mode.
3. Enter Service mode.
4. Select the “ADC” menu.
5. Select the “HDMI Calibration” menu.
6. In “HDMI Calibration Off” status, press the “ ►” button to perform Calibration.
7. When Calibration is complete, it returns to the high - level menu.
8. You can see the change of the “HDMI Calibration” status from Failure to Success.

4-6. Software Upgrade


Software Upgrade can be performed by downloading the latest firmware from samsung.com to a USB memory device.
Current Version - the software already installed in the TV.
※※Note Software is represented as ‘Year / Month / Day_Version’.

4-6-1. By USB
Insert a USB drive containing the firmware upgrade downloaded from
samsung.com into the TV. Please be careful to not disconnect the power
or remove the USB drive while upgrades are being applied.
The TV will turn off and turn on automatically after completing the
firmware upgrade. Please check the firmware version after the upgrades
are complete (the new version will have a higher number than the older
version).
When software is upgraded, video and audio settings you have made
will return to their default (factory) settings. We recommend you write
down your settings so that you can easily reset them after the upgrade.
